How to fill out the Momentary Time Sampling Form online

Filling out the Momentary Time Sampling Form is essential for collecting data on specific, observable, and measurable behaviors during designated intervals. This guide provides step-by-step instructions to help users complete the form accurately and efficiently online.

Follow the steps to complete the Momentary Time Sampling Form online.

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the Momentary Time Sampling Form and open it in your preferred editor.
  2. Begin by entering the student's name in the designated field. Ensure you are using their full name for clarity.
  3. Next, fill in the teacher's name in the corresponding field, specifying the teacher overseeing the observation.
  4. In the subject/period section, include the relevant subject or time period for which the observations are being recorded.
  5. Enter the relevant dates in the provided field to indicate the specific observation period.
  6. Define the behavior in specific, observable, and measurable terms in the behavior definition section. This should outline exactly what behavior you will be observing.
  7. Specify the total observation time for the data collection and the length of each interval, ensuring that these reflect the intended parameters.
  8. For each observation day, mark 'X' in the boxes for intervals where the behavior occurred and 'O' for intervals where it did not.
  9. Continue this process across all observed intervals for the four days.

A momentary time sample could involve noting whether a child is playing with peers during a five-minute observation period. For instance, at the end of each minute, you would mark if the child was interacting with others or playing alone. This approach, when documented on a Momentary Time Sampling Form, helps you analyze social interactions and behavioral patterns effectively.

An example of momentary time sampling could be observing a student during a 10-minute interval. Every minute, you would check if the student is engaged in a specific behavior, such as participating in class discussions. By using a Momentary Time Sampling Form, you can record these observations systematically, providing clear insights into the student's engagement levels over time.

You should use momentary time sampling when you want to observe behavior in real-time and gather data efficiently. This method helps you capture a snapshot of behavior at specific intervals, making it ideal for monitoring progress in settings like classrooms or therapy sessions. Utilizing a Momentary Time Sampling Form allows you to standardize your observations, ensuring consistency and accuracy in data collection.

To collect momentary time sampling data, first define the behaviors you want to assess clearly. Next, use a Momentary Time Sampling Form to record observations at set intervals, such as every few minutes. Ensure you remain consistent in your timing and method for accurate data collection. To track momentary time sampling, you can utilize a structured Momentary Time Sampling Form to record observations at predetermined intervals. This form allows you to note the presence or absence of specific behaviors during each observation period. By using digital tools or apps, you can streamline the tracking process and analyze data efficiently. An organized approach will help you identify trends and make informed decisions.

Collecting momentary time sampling data is most effective during specific times when behaviors are likely to occur, such as during structured activities or transitions. Consider gathering data at various times throughout the day to capture a comprehensive view of behaviors. Regular intervals, such as every hour or during specific lessons, can yield beneficial results. The Momentary Time Sampling Form can help you stay organized and consistent in your data collection.

When collecting data using a Momentary Time Sampling Form, an RBT should ask themselves about the specific behaviors they want to track. They should consider the frequency, duration, and context of these behaviors. Additionally, asking how the environment may influence these behaviors can provide valuable insights. By focusing on these aspects, RBTs can ensure they gather meaningful data.

An example of momentary time sample recording is observing a classroom setting, where you note whether a student is engaged in a specific activity every five minutes. You would use a Momentary Time Sampling Form to mark these occurrences, providing clear data on engagement levels. This type of systematic recording helps educators understand student behaviors better and informs future teaching strategies. By using this method, you can effectively monitor progress and adjust interventions as needed.

Doing momentary time sampling involves selecting a time period and defining the target behavior. Next, use a Momentary Time Sampling Form to note whether the behavior occurs at predetermined intervals. It is essential to remain objective and focused during the observation period for accurate data collection. This method simplifies the tracking of behaviors, making it easier to analyze later.

To conduct momentary time sampling, first, decide on the behavior you want to observe and the time intervals for your observations. Then, utilize a Momentary Time Sampling Form to record occurrences during those intervals. Ensure that you are consistent with your observations to maintain reliability. This process helps you gather valuable insights into the frequency and duration of specific behaviors.
